Operating rooms, intensive care rooms, and even outpatient treatment rooms depend on a ventilation and air-conditioning system not only for infection control. The use of anesthetic gases also requires the provision of higher volumes of (cleaned) air. This is where conventional (HEPA) systems reach their limits: delivering higher amounts of purified air with a complex (HEPA) setup results in higher investment and operating costs.
OR and ICU ventilation systems are primarily based on mechanical filtration, which comes with significant disadvantages:
— Very cumbersome filter systems
— Energy-intensive booster fans
— Hazardous and laborious filter replacement
— Continuous operation required due to filter clogging risk
— Risky and complex recirculation section
These disadvantages make such rooms extremely costly in terms of implementation, operation, and maintenance.
Both HEPA filters and UV-C are serious options for treating contaminated air. However, the use of UV-C provides the foundation for new approaches, offering many advantages compared to HEPA technology:
---> | Easy installation in both existing and new systems |
---> | Flexible operation – can be switched on and off as needed |
---> | Energy- and cost-efficient |
---> | UV is biologically the first choice in dealing with viruses |
---> | Safe to use and maintain |
